# Privacy

CueKeep is a conversation-starter app. This page describes what we store. It does not claim that we cannot be compelled by law, and it does not claim that your device is impossible to compromise.

## Account

We store the email address you use to sign in (Supabase Auth). If you add a display name, we store that on your profile.

## Public catalog

Categories and curated snippets are a shared library. They are not private. Other signed-in users can read them.

## Private collection

Ideas you create, snippets you keep, notes, and ratings are encrypted on your device before they are stored. The server keeps ciphertext, not readable text. We do not receive your private passphrase and cannot recover it.

On Apple devices you may opt in to Face ID, Touch ID, or device passcode to unlock a derived key stored in the Keychain on that device. That key is not your passphrase. The website does not persist the derived master key.

## Deletion

You can delete your account in Settings by typing DELETE_MY_COLLECTION. That removes your login and your encrypted collection from our server. The public catalog is not deleted.

## Analytics

CueKeep does not include a third-party analytics SDK. Apple MetricKit diagnostics, when present, stay on the device unless you later choose a crash service.
